Seafires were used by the British Pacific Fleet (BPF) at a mission in which they excelled: Low-level (below 14,000 feet) Combat Air Patrols. Japanese Kamikaze planes frequently flew low to try to avoid BPF radar so the Seafires stayed low as well. On 4 May 1945 BPF radar spotted four Zekes approaching from the west and three Seafires were vectored to intercept them. You are the Seafire flight leader.

After a series of raids that destroyed petroleum facilities that had been captured by the Japanese from Dutch possessions the British East Fleet became US Navy Task Force 57 of the new British Pacific Fleet. It was given the mission of attacking Japanese kamikaze bases in the Sakishima island chain between Formosa and Okinawa. BPF Corsairs flew ahead of the bombers raiding the airfields and cleared out AAA, Japanese aircraft and other ground targets. This campaign recreates 12 of  the RAMROD and CAP missions flown by the British Corsairs.

At 1515 on 4 May 1945, HMS Victorious' Corsairs caught and shot down a Judy dive bomber that was directing kamikaze pilots to their targets. Lieutenant Don Sheppard claimed this as his fifth kill, making him the FAA's first Pacific fighter ace.

Many of the most effective kamikaze attacks on the US fleet off of Okinawa were coming from Japanese airfields on Formosa. Formosa was in the area of responsibility of General MacArthur and the US admirals believed MacArthur wasn't doing enough to deter them. So, the admirals turned to the British Pacific Fleet (BPF), which had been attacking the Japanese in the Sakishima Islands, to switch its efforts to Formosa.

On 9 April 1945, the US admirals, for whom the BPF worked, told the British carrier force to launch a two-day strike against two Japanese bases on Formosa.

They were scheduled to launch the first strikes on 11 April but the weather was so bad, they were postponed for 24 hours.

By 12 April the weather had improved only slightly but the BPF went ahead. When the British planes reached Matsuyama Airfield, the clouds were so thick and low the pilots were told to switch to Japanese ships anchored in nearby Kiirun  Harbor.

Following its attack on the Japanese oil refineries at Palembang, the British Pacific Fleet moved to Sydney, Australia and became a task force of the US Navy. It was assigned to protect the left flank of the invasion of Okinawa. Its four aircraft carriers were tasked with attacking Japanese bases in the Sakishima Islands where Kamikaze planes were fueled and armed to attack the US fleet off Okinawa.

This is your first mission, timed to coincide with the US landings on Okinawa. You are assigned to attack a Japanese airfield to stop the planes there from intercepting the Avenger bombers that will be following you. Ramrod missions such as this preceded every BPF bomber attack.

This is the second operation in the British East Fleet's "Oil War" on Japan. The USS Saratoga was ordered home for a refit. On its way to the Pacific, Saratoga was tasked with again joining HMS Illustrious in Operation Transom for a raid on the Japanese oil refinery at Surabaya, Java, Dutch East Indies. The only difference in the lineup from the Operation Cockpit mission was that Illustrious traded its Barracuda bombers for more capable US-built TBF Avenger bombers. Otherwise, the strike force was identical to Operation Cockpit.

The first attackers destroyed 12 Japanese fighters before they could take off from the Surabaya . They also demolished the oil refinery.

You are the leader of the second wave, all Corsairs armed with bombs and rockets, going after the Japanese shipping in the Surabaya Harbor.

Japan had no internal means of obtaining oil. At the beginning of the war it invaded and captured Dutch oil fields, refineries and oil depots in southeast Asia.

On 19 April 1944, the British East Fleet launched its "Oil War" against  Japan with Operation Cockpit attacking  the oil depot at Sabang, an island off the northern tip of Sumatra. HMS Illustrious and USS Saratoga launched 46 bombers and 37 fighters. The bombers attacked the port while the fighters attacked the  large Lho Nga  Airfield, destroying 25 Japanese aircraft on the ground..

At dawn on 21 July 1944, F4Us fr om HMS Illustrious raided Port Blair in the Andaman Islands between India and Thailand. They knocked out the Japanese AAA and destroyed eight Japanese fighters parked beside the air strip. This was an early success for the Eastern Fleet, which by the end of the year, would become the core of the new British Pacific Fleet backing up the US Navy in the invasion of Okinawa by attacking the fields wh ere the kamikaze planes were deployed.

After Paris fell to the Allies, German units still inside France were ordered to retreat to the German border. A large group of German vehicles was spotted heading toward Belfort Gap, a pass through the mountains along the border.

The 406th Fighter Group was given the job of attacking the enemy vehicles on 7 September 1944. They attacked with bombs and by strafing and destroyed about 300 German vehicles. They then refueled and rearmed and came back and blew up 200 more. The German commander surrendered on the condition the P-47s would halt the attacks and 20,000 German soldiers became Allied POWs.

The attack resulted in the 406th FG receiving the Presidential Unit Citation.
